
After being teased for more than a month, iQOO has officially introduced a new device, the iQOO Neo 10R in India.
The device features a 6.78-inch AMOLED display with a 144Hz refresh rate, 2800 × 1260 (1.5K) resolution, and a peak brightness of 4500 nits.
For cameras, it has a 50MP Sony IMX882 main sensor with OIS, an 8MP ultra-wide-angle lens, and a 32MP front camera.
Under the hood, it has a Snapdragon 8s Gen 3 processor, paired with 8GB or 12GB of LPDDR5x RAM and 128GB or 256GB of UFS 4.1 storage.
Powering the phone is a 6400mAh battery with 80W fast charging and 7.5W reverse charging.
It runs Android 15 with Funtouch OS 15 and will receive three Android OS updates and four years of security patches.
The iQOO Neo 10R will be officially available in India on March 19, 2025, with pricing starting at INR26,999 (approx. PHP17,699) for the 8GB+128GB variant. The 8GB+256GB model is priced at INR28,999 (approx. PHP19,099), while the highest config 12GB+256GB version costs INR30,999 (about PHP20,399).
